Solution Overview

Problem

5G Radio Access Networks (RAN) may lack the necessary functionality to provide voice services, leading to service failures when attempting to establish dedicated bearers or Protocol Data Unit (PDU) sessions, resulting in call setup failures and service disruptions.

Innovation Solution

Implementing an efficient Evolved Packet System (EPS) fallback mechanism where the session management system, including a Session Management Function (SMF) and Packet Data Network (PDN) Gateway (PGW), handles requests for voice services by initially attempting to establish a dedicated bearer through a 4G network, delaying notification of service unavailability to prevent immediate call failure and ensuring service continuity.

Data Source

PatentUS12016070B2Efficient evolved packet system (EPS) fallback
Publication Date: 2024.06.18 T MOBILE US INC

AI summary

Systems, devices, and techniques described herein relate to efficient Evolved Packet System (EPS) fallback. A method may include receiving a rejection message that indicates a rejection to set up a call through a 5th Generation (5G) network by a 5G Radio Access Network (RAN). In response to receiving the rejection message, the method may include transmitting a request to establish a dedicated bearer through a 4th Generation (4G) network. A confirmation that the second dedicated bearer has been established through the 4G network may be received within a predetermined time after transmitting the request.
